Window Replacement

Window replacement is a great option to improve the efficiency of your home, reduce noise, and increase security. It is important to partner with a reputable service provider or manufacturer to ensure that the new units are of high-quality, properly dimensioned, and installed correctly. This will help you achieve the best results and maximize your home improvement investment. Replacement windows are a great option for older homes that have single-pane windows that don't adequately block UV rays or insulate.

Replacement of your window glass is one of the most cost-effective methods to improve your home's insulation and efficiency. New uPVC frames and wooden frames provide excellent insulation against rain, wind and cold. Double-glazed windows with low emissivity (low e) coatings, argon gas, and low-emissivity coatings reduce heat transfer and reduce energy costs. The best double-pane windows are also acoustically well-insulated and come with multi-point locking systems for enhanced security.

The replacement of a single pane in a double-glazed windows can cost between PS55 and PS145 depending on its size and. However, it's generally cheaper to repair a blown window, and it's vital to get a professional assessment of the situation and advice before you decide whether to replace or repair your windows.

If your double-glazed windows are misted it could be a sign of a leak, or a issue with the seal. A specific repair procedure can be used to remove the moisture and then clean the glass unit, and then install a new spacer bar and a desiccant in order to stop any further condensation. Repairs can be made at home or on site and is usually much cheaper than replacing the entire window.

Replacing damaged double panes is the most cost-effective solution, but it's not always feasible to replace just the glass. Double-pane windows have a space between the two glass panes that is sealed with argon gas or Krypton gas to create an airtight seal. This reduces the loss of energy. If a pane breaks in one, it's typically required to replace the entire window to keep energy efficiency intact and ensure a tight airtight seal.

Misted Double Glazing

Misted double glazing can be a major problem for homeowners. It can alter the way your windows work and lead to dampness and mould. As winter draws near, it's essential that you solve any issues with double glazing resolved as soon as you can.

Misting occurs when the glass in your window is sprayed with condensation between the panes of glass. This is often due to poor installation and air infiltration. The best way to avoid this is to use the FENSA approved window installer.

It's also important to keep your double glazing clear of dirt, dust and other debris. The frames can be cleaned by using soapy water and warm water. If the frames are made from aluminum or Window Repairs Near Me wood, you may need to employ other methods to clean them thoroughly.

One of the most frequent problems that double glazing owners experience after installation is that their doors or windows become difficult to open or close. Extreme temperatures can cause the frame to expand or contract depending on the weather. It is worth trying to warm up or cool down the frame with hot or cold water, and adjust any hinges, handles or mechanisms. If this fails, you might want to consider contact the company who installed your double glazed window repairs glazing, as they might offer a refund or repair service.

If your double glazed windows have started to mist it could be because the seal in between the two glass panes has failed. This could be caused by a variety of factors, including poor installation, age or harsh chemical or cleaners that contain oil. You should also use a FENSA-regulated installer to ensure that your double glazing complies fully with UK building regulations.

In some cases, a misted double glazing unit can be fixed by replacing the spacer bar with one that is a bit warmer. This can help to stop condensation by increasing the temperature of the glass. You can also use thermally efficient glasses that have low emission coatings and argon between the glass to reduce condensation.

Window Repair

Double-paned windows are an excellent way to protect your home from the elements as well as increase the efficiency of your HVAC system. Your windows will eventually experience problems, and it's crucial to know when to replace or repair them.

If you notice an increase in moisture, fogging or dirt it could be a sign that the seal on your window has failed. These seals stop air from exiting the two panes in your insulation unit (IGU).

This could result in your window becoming less energy efficient and resulting in higher utility bills. Depending on how serious the issue is, you may need to replace the entire window or just the glass.

In some instances experts can fix the problem by performing a window repair. It is possible to clean the area, replace the seal, or apply a little silicone or putty. This will stop the seal from breaking and allow your window to function in a normal manner.

Window replacements cost more than window repairs, Window Repairs Near Me however it is important to weigh your options before making a decision. You'll need to consider the condition of your existing frame as well as the cost of repairs and whether you want an updated look or more insulation from the elements.

You can improve your windows by installing new parts like hinges, handles or sash cords. These upgrades will make your windows more secure and safer and more user-friendly. The screens of your windows may be damaged or even torn, allowing insects to enter your home. Replacing your window screen will keep your home free from pests and create a cleaner and safer environment.

The window frame is an essential part of the overall structure of the window as it holds the glass panels in position. The frames can be constructed from aluminum, wood or vinyl and can become damaged, rotted, or cracked by sunlight or weather exposure. Window moldings can also become worn out and need to be replaced or repaired. Generally, wooden frames are more expensive to replace and repair than aluminum or vinyl, and the price will vary according to the type of material and the extent of damage.

Skylight Repair

Skylights can be a fantastic way to bring natural light into the space. They also are great to add insulation which will help to cut down on heating costs. Like all windows and doors, they can experience a variety issues. It is essential to contact a professional when the double-pane skylight has been damaged. This will prevent condensation, water leaks, and other damage to frame and glass.

Skylight leaks are usually caused by the breaking of the glazing seal or the frame corroding. These issues could cause water to leak through the frame and into the ceiling. A contractor can fix a skylight leak by sealing or replacing the flashing seal, and frame. The cost of repairing a skylight varies depending on the size of the window and the type of glass. If the frame is severely damaged, it could be worth replacing it.

Another issue that skylights face is the presence of mold. Mold may appear on the outside of the windows, in the frame or on the inside of the glass. The cause of the mold may be caused by a water leak, condensation or improper sealing. If the mold is restricted to the window's area it can be removed with simple repairs. If the mold is widespread, the skylight may require replacement.
